One of the most effective ways to increase the security of a uPVC window is to install the sash-jammer. The jamming device stops burglars from opening the window.

To increase security, a lot of uPVC windows come with multi-locking systems. Multi-locking systems secure windows at different points around the sash.

Security can be further improved by installing locks that are anti-snap. Anti-snap locks are designed to prevent the barrel from snapping.

However, the most secure security is in the material that is used. uPVC is a top-quality, sturdy polymer that is extremely durable. If you're looking for a more secure uPVC window, look for Secured By Design or Secured by Design kit mark.

Also, if you are planning to replace your existing uPVC windows with newer ones, ensure that they comply with PAS 24 2016. These standards will enhance the security of your home by ensuring the windows you choose to install are compliant with these standards.

In order to change a handle, you must take off the two screws that are at the base of the handle. This will allow you to put in the new handle. There are a variety of handles. You can pick a style that is in line with your window style and Espag locks.

It is easy to change window handles. Make sure the direction of the espag lock is in the exact direction. Also, measure the distance from the back of the window. It is a good idea to have a step height of 21mm for aluminum and 9mm for uPVC windows.

Cockspur handles are typically found on older frames. They are usually attached with three or four screws. Professional window installers can complete the measuring for you.
